Expected Parrot's universal remote cache hits 30M entries to fix AI-agent reproducibility
soumitrashukla9 · x · 2026-09-12
A researcher asked whether the field has established norms for reproducibility when key inputs are delegated to AI agents. John Horton responded that this is exactly why Expected Parrot built a universal remote cache, now holding nearly 30 million entries.
How it works: when surveys/experiments run remotely on Expected Parrot's servers, every prompt and model response is automatically stored in a shared cache; re-running identical prompts hits the cache for free and instant results, locking in outputs against model drift. The approach offers an engineering answer to the emerging reproducibility problem of agent-mediated empirical research.
